New Door Installation
A full new door installation in Rossmoor runs $825–$2,595 depending on size, material, and whether we’re modifying the header or frame. Most Rossmoor homes need at least some structural adjustment — the original 8-foot openings and low-headroom framing from 1955–1970 construction don’t accommodate modern 9×7 or 16×7 sectional doors without work. We handle the County of Orange permit filing, measure for proper track radius, and install doors that won’t bind or drift in the humid coastal air.

Double Car Door
Double-car installations in Rossmoor face the same low-headroom challenge multiplied across a 16-foot span. The torsion spring assembly for a 16×7 door is substantial, and without adequate header support and proper track geometry, you’ll get sagging, uneven lift, and premature cable wear. Steel Doors
Steel garage doors dominate our Rossmoor installations for good reason — they’re cost-effective, insulate well, and modern galvanized finishes hold up better against salt corrosion than the thin steel of 1960s originals. We typically install 24- or 25-gauge steel with polyurethane insulation, rated for the humidity swings between Rossmoor’s foggy mornings and warm afternoons. Clopay and Amarr both manufacture steel collections that complement ranch architecture without looking suburban-generic.

Wood Doors
Wood garage doors remain popular in Rossmoor for homeowners restoring or maintaining mid-century authenticity. The trade-off is maintenance — marine air swells and cracks wood that isn’t properly sealed, and bottom rails rot where fog moisture collects. We use kiln-dried cedar or redwood with proper vapor-barrier finishing, and we design drainage details that account for Rossmoor’s persistent humidity. Common Garage Door Installation Problems We See in Rossmoor Homes
- Salt corrosion destroys standard hardware within months. The marine layer rolling in from Seal Beach deposits chloride on springs, hinges, and rollers that inland contractors don’t encounter. We spec heavy-duty galvanized or stainless hardware rated for coastal exposure — cheaper springs corrode and fail prematurely, costing more in callbacks than quality parts cost upfront.
- Low-headroom framing surprises crews from newer cities. Original Rossmoor ranch homes typically have 2–3 inches of clearance above the door opening, not the 12–15 inches modern track systems expect. Technicians accustomed to Cypress or Los Alamitos subdivisions often order standard-radius track and discover the door won’t clear the header. We measure for low-clearance or quick-turn bracket kits on every Rossmoor estimate.
- Permit confusion delays projects. Rossmoor’s unincorporated county status means all garage door installation permits must be filed through Orange County building department, a procedural step that many contractors overlook and that can delay projects for homeowners who skip it. - HOA restrictions catch homeowners off-guard. Rossmoor’s deed restrictions may limit door colors, window configurations, or materials. We’ve seen homeowners install unapproved doors and face costly reinstallation. We verify covenant requirements before ordering and can provide sample boards or manufacturer spec sheets for architectural committee approval.
